What are the responsibilities and job description for the House Supervisor - Nursing Administration position at UCLA Health Careers?
DescriptionIn this role, you will have a combination of clinical and administrative responsibilities to ensure efficient functioning of hospital operations and the provision of safe, effective patient care. These responsibilities include: * Assessing issues related to the provision of patient care, patient and employee safety, and patient or family dissatisfaction, planning appropriate actions to resolve those issues and collaborating with other members of the Medical Center leadership/executive team * In the absence of senior leadership, you will initiate interventions based on your assessment and determines which unusual problems/ incidents (i.e. disaster management, sentinel events, breach of policy) should be referred to the designated Department Director or Administrator on call * In the event of a disaster, in the absence of senior leadership you will evaluates the disaster as it develops and assume the incident commander role and initial responsibility for the response until such time as senior leaders are available * You will coordinate clinical and nursing resources to optimize efficient patient flow supporting throughput initiatives for safe patient placement within UCLA Health System *Will work at both Ronald Reagan UCLA Medical Center and UCLA Santa Monica Medical Center locations Salary range: $105,200.00-$250,600.00 Annual
